Press release time!
We found a trans-Neptunian Object (TNO) on a very cool orbit: 2020 VN40 orbits the sun exactly once in the same amount of time that Neptune orbits the sun exactly 10 times. It's really far from Neptune (and the rest of the planets), yet very strongly tied to Neptune due to this Mean-Motion Resonance (MMR) in its orbit.
